Psg targets diogo costa: a €60m move before the world cup?

Though Matvey Safonov has been a standout performer in PSG’s goal since stepping in for Lucas Chevalier, his position as the undisputed starter for next season remains uncertain. This is largely due to reports indicating Luis Campos is actively working to finalize the transfer of FC Porto’s formidable goalkeeper, Diogo Costa.

Following PSG’s triumph in securing the French championship title after their victory against RC Lens, Luis Campos had previously stated that all transfer discussions were on hold. He remarked, « For us, regarding the transfer market, and this is a decision we made with our coach and the president, our transfer window has been completely stopped for several weeks now. » The primary focus was clearly on the upcoming Champions League final scheduled for May 30 against Arsenal. However, this pause doesn’t seem to deter the Parisian club from having very specific plans for the summer.

psg’s pursuit of diogo costa?

According to *Mercado Azul*, a publication dedicated to FC Porto news, PSG is reportedly keen on acquiring Diogo Costa, the club’s goalkeeper who recently celebrated winning the Portuguese championship. This potential move suggests that the Parisians may not intend to fully commit to Matvey Safonov, despite his flawless performances since becoming PSG’s first-choice goalkeeper, nor to reintegrate Lucas Chevalier, who was signed for €40M (plus bonuses) last summer. Diogo Costa extended his contract until 2030 last December, but notably, his release clause was subsequently reduced to €60M.

a pre-world cup transfer agreement?

Such a contract adjustment could be interpreted as a strong indication of an imminent departure. *Mercado Azul* further reports that PSG has intensified negotiations in this dossier, with a firm intention to finalize Diogo Costa’s transfer before the World Cup kicks off on June 11. The underlying strategy appears to be resolving the crucial goalkeeper situation as quickly as possible. It is also worth noting that Diogo Costa’s agent is Jorge Mendes, who shares a well-established professional relationship with Luis Campos. This connection could significantly smooth discussions regarding a transfer for the goalkeeper, who is expected to start for Portugal this summer.
